This update for libarchive fixes the following issues: - CVE-2019-19221: Fixed out-of-bounds read caused by incorrect mbrtowc or mbtowc call (bsc#1157569) - backporting symlink security fixes from 3.5.2: - extracting with ACLs modifies ACLs of target (bsc#1192425) - modifies file flags of target (bsc#1192426) - avoid follow on fixup entries (bsc#1192427) Patch Instructions: To install this SUSE Security Update use the SUSE recommended installation methods like YaST online_update or "zypper patch". Alternatively you can run the command listed for your product: - SUSE Linux Enterprise Software Development Kit 12-SP5: zypper in -t patch SUSE-SLE-SDK-12-SP5-2021-3722=1 - SUSE Linux Enterprise Server 12-SP5: zypper in -t patch SUSE-SLE-SERVER-12-SP5-2021-3722=1 Package List:
